T.S. Eliot’s Ariel Poems: A Christmas Collection Reimagined

A cherished part of T.S. Eliot’s work, the ‘Ariel Poems’ were originally commissioned for a pamphlet series that ran between 1927 and 1931. The series inventively paired unpublished poems by leading writers with new artwork from eminent artists. About The Author

T.S. Eliot

Thomas Stearns Eliot was born in St Louis, Missouri in 1888. He was educated at Harvard, at the Sorbonne in Paris, and at Merton College, Oxford. He settled in England in 1915, the year in which he married Vivienne Haigh-Wood and also met his contemporary Ezra Pound for the first time. After teaching for a year or so he joined Lloyds Bank in the City of London in 1917, the year in which he published his first volume, Prufrock and Other Observations.
